Average Household Income

Whenever we ask what is the average household income in Greenbrier, we are actually talking about the mean household income.

This is calculated by adding up all the incomes of all the households in Greenbrier, and then dividing that number by the total number of households. This is a good way to get a general idea of the average income of a group of people, but it can be skewed by a very high or very low incomes.

The average household income of Greenbrier, Tennessee is currently $92,383.00.

In terms of accurately summarizing income at a geographic level, the median income is a better metric than the average income because it isn't affected by a small number of very high or very low incomes.

If you had an area where the average income was greater than the median, it can mean that there is significant income inequality, with income being concentrated in a small number of wealthy households.

Per Capita Income

The per capita income in Greenbrier is $29,552.00.

Per capita income is the average income of a person in a given area. It is calculated by dividing the total income of Greenbrier by the total population of Greenbrier.

This is different from the average or mean income because it includes and accounts for all people in Greenbrier, Tennessee, including people like children, the elderly, unemployed people, retired people, and more.

Employment

Employment rates are all based around the total population in Greenbrier that are over the age of 16.

The total population of Greenbrier over the age of 16 is 4,898.

Of those people, a total of 74.20% are working or actively looking for work. This is called the labor force participation rate.

The participation rate is a useful market measure because it shows the relative amount of labor resources available to the economy.

The employment to total population rate in Greenbrier is 73.20%.
